Course Description:
The underlying assumption of this course is that some people use anger like a
drug. They use anger to change feelings of powerlessness into feelings of power.
Some people develop an anger habit. In some cases, they become addicted to anger
as a way to change how they feel. Often, addictive patterns of anger and rage surface
when people begin the process of recovery from alcoholism and drug addiction. In
fact, chronic anger and rage has long been know to be the number one trigger for
relapse among recovering alcoholics and drug addicts.
In this course, alcoholism
and substance abuse counselors will learn about a structured approach to helping
clients heal from chronic anger and rage. The program is called Pathways to Peace.
The Pathways to Peace program is an intensive, structured learning experience that
uses an interactive workbook. The workbook is organized into lessons and exercises
that clients must read and respond to in writing. Counselors will learn how to facilitate
the Pathways to Peace program for alcoholism and substance abuse clients.
At
the end of the course, participants will be able to teach clients how to effectively
use the Pathways to Peace program to:
(1) Complete an honest self-assessment
for their anger problem.
(2) Identify anger as a problem and discovered how they
learned their anger pattern.
(3) Recognize how they have used anger like a drug,
in order to feel powerful.
(4) Find new, nonviolent ways to experience personal
power.
(5) Learn how to change abusive and violent behaviors.
(6) Set meaningful
goals for the future.
(7) Begin to reorganize their values to support a nonviolent,
clean-and-sober lifestyle.
(8) Identify and change negative attitudes and beliefs
about themselves and others.
(9) Avoid relapsing back into violent behavior and
active chemical use after treatment.
(10) Develop a personal mission statement
as an anchor for a nonviolent, chemical-free lifestyle.
(11) Utilize the Pathways
to Peace self-help program in order to maintain recovery from chronic anger and rage.
